The average retention rate of the last 10 years is 60.78% for full-time students and 46.22% for part-time students.
The following table shows the changes of retention rate at Porter & Chester Institute of Hamden from 2015 to 2024.
| Year | Full-time | Part-time |
|---|---|---|
| 2015-16 | 64% | 83% |
| 2016-17 | 67% | 68% |
| 2017-18 | 61% | 61% |
| 2018-19 | 76% | 63% |
| 2019-20 | 64% | 53% |
| 2020-21 | 49% | 32% |
| 2021-22 | 52% | 56% |
| 2022-23 | 49% | - |
| 2023-24 | 65% | - |
| Average | 60.78% | 46.22% |
The average student to faculty ratio over the last 10 years is 11.67 to 1 where the current academic year ratio is 13 to 1. The following table and chart illustrate the change of student to faculty ratio at Porter & Chester Institute of Hamden since 2024.
| Year | Student to Faculty Ratio |
|---|---|
| 2015-16 | 11:1 |
| 2016-17 | 8:1 |
| 2017-18 | 9:1 |
| 2018-19 | 8:1 |
| 2019-20 | 10:1 |
| 2020-21 | 18:1 |
| 2021-22 | 15:1 |
| 2022-23 | 13:1 |
| 2023-24 | 13:1 |
| Average | 11.67:1 |
